About

Monika Rom is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Civil and Structural Engineering and Biomaterials. According to data from OpenAlex, Monika Rom has authored 46 papers receiving a total of 638 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 10 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ering and 10 papers in Biomaterials. Recurrent topics in Monika Rom’s work include Geotechnical Engineering and Soil Stabilization (9 papers),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(5 papers) and Advanced Cellulose Research Studies (4 papers). Monika Rom is often cited by papers focused on Geotechnical Engineering and Soil Stabilization (9 papers),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(5 papers) and Advanced Cellulose Research Studies (4 papers). Monika Rom collaborates with scholars based in Poland, Ukraine and Finland. Monika Rom's co-authors include Jan Broda, Izabella Rajzer, Joanna Grzybowska‐Pietras, Elżbieta Menaszek, M. Błażewicz, J. Janicki, Lucie Bačáková, A. Włochowicz, Dorota Biniaś and Aleksandra Wesełucha‐Birczyńska and has published in prestigious journals such as Materials, Journal of Crystal Growth and Polymers.
